We have to move on and prepare for World Cup qualifiers- Otto Addo

Yaw Adjei-Mintah by Yaw Adjei-Mintah
November 18, 2024
Reading Time: 1 min read
Black Stars starting lineup v Sudan Photo Courtesy: GFA

Black Stars starting lineup v Sudan Photo Courtesy: GFA

In the immediate wake of Ghana’s failure to qualify to the 2025 FAOCN was officially confirmed, Black Stars head coach Otto Addo says the country must move on and focus on upcoming 2026 FIFA World Cup qualifiers.

He said this in a presser ahead of Ghana’s final 2025 AFCON qualifier against Niger at the Accra Stadium at 16:00 GMT.

Ghana drew 1-1 with Angola in Luanda to remain winless five games into the qualification phase and subsequently miss out on making it to the AFCON for the first time in 20 years.

Despite the terrible campaign Ghana has endured in the AFCON qualifiers, the Black Stars have won all two games in the 2026 World Cup qualifiers ahead of games against Chad and Madagascar on March 19 and March 22 in 2025 respectively.

“I understand that people are disappointed, maybe angry and I am also disappointed but surely we must move on and prepare for the (2026) World Cup qualifiers.”

Black Stars head coach Otto Addo

Ghana needed to win its last two qualification games to stand a chance of qualifying to next year’s AFCON that will be held in Morocco.
